--- /srv/rebuilderd/tmp/rebuilderdVhCSSI/inputs/libghc-th-abstraction-prof_0.7.1.0-1_i386.deb +++ /srv/rebuilderd/tmp/rebuilderdVhCSSI/out/libghc-th-abstraction-prof_0.7.1.0-1_i386.deb ├── file list │ @@ -1,3 +1,3 @@ │ -rw-r--r-- 0 0 0 4 2026-01-04 04:38:57.000000 debian-binary │ -rw-r--r-- 0 0 0 1096 2026-01-04 04:38:57.000000 control.tar.xz │ --rw-r--r-- 0 0 0 213156 2026-01-04 04:38:57.000000 data.tar.xz │ +-rw-r--r-- 0 0 0 213152 2026-01-04 04:38:57.000000 data.tar.xz ├── control.tar.xz │ ├── control.tar │ │ ├── ./md5sums │ │ │ ├── ./md5sums │ │ │ │┄ Files differ ├── data.tar.xz │ ├── data.tar │ │ ├── ./usr/lib/haskell-packages/ghc/lib/i386-linux-ghc-9.10.3-7193/th-abstraction-0.7.1.0-FOyjnvI4FVs4dXYudq8s1m/libHSth-abstraction-0.7.1.0-FOyjnvI4FVs4dXYudq8s1m_p.a │ │ │ ├── nm --print-armap {} │ │ │ │ @@ -6408,18 +6408,18 @@ │ │ │ │ U user_era │ │ │ │ │ │ │ │ Internal.p_o: │ │ │ │ U CCS_DONT_CARE │ │ │ │ U era │ │ │ │ U ghczmprim_GHCziTypes_Module_con_info │ │ │ │ U ghczmprim_GHCziTypes_TrNameS_con_info │ │ │ │ -0000017c r i2CK_str │ │ │ │ -00000181 r i2CL_str │ │ │ │ -000001e7 r i2Fi_str │ │ │ │ -000001ec r i2Fj_str │ │ │ │ +000001e7 r i2Dh_str │ │ │ │ +000001ec r i2Di_str │ │ │ │ +0000017c r i2zP_str │ │ │ │ +00000181 r i2zR_str │ │ │ │ U newCAF │ │ │ │ U pushCostCentre │ │ │ │ U registerCcList │ │ │ │ U registerCcsList │ │ │ │ U stg_SRT_2_info │ │ │ │ U stg_bh_upd_frame_info │ │ │ │ U stg_unpack_cstring_info │ │ │ ├── Internal.p_o │ │ │ │ ├── readelf --wide --symbols {} │ │ │ │ │ @@ -1,18 +1,18 @@ │ │ │ │ │ │ │ │ │ │ Symbol table '.symtab' contains 50 entries: │ │ │ │ │ Num: Value Size Type Bind Vis Ndx Name │ │ │ │ │ 0: 00000000 0 NOTYPE LOCAL DEFAULT UND │ │ │ │ │ 1: 00000000 0 SECTION LOCAL DEFAULT 1 .text │ │ │ │ │ 2: 00000000 0 SECTION LOCAL DEFAULT 3 .rodata.str │ │ │ │ │ 3: 00000000 0 SECTION LOCAL DEFAULT 7 .data │ │ │ │ │ - 4: 0000017c 0 NOTYPE LOCAL DEFAULT 3 i2CK_str │ │ │ │ │ - 5: 00000181 0 NOTYPE LOCAL DEFAULT 3 i2CL_str │ │ │ │ │ - 6: 000001e7 0 NOTYPE LOCAL DEFAULT 3 i2Fi_str │ │ │ │ │ - 7: 000001ec 0 NOTYPE LOCAL DEFAULT 3 i2Fj_str │ │ │ │ │ + 4: 0000017c 0 NOTYPE LOCAL DEFAULT 3 i2zP_str │ │ │ │ │ + 5: 00000181 0 NOTYPE LOCAL DEFAULT 3 i2zR_str │ │ │ │ │ + 6: 000001e7 0 NOTYPE LOCAL DEFAULT 3 i2Dh_str │ │ │ │ │ + 7: 000001ec 0 NOTYPE LOCAL DEFAULT 3 i2Di_str │ │ │ │ │ 8: 00000148 0 OBJECT GLOBAL DEFAULT 7 th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_starKindName4_closure │ │ │ │ │ 9: 00000246 29 FUNC GLOBAL DEFAULT 1 th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_init__prof_init │ │ │ │ │ 10: 000000e0 0 OBJECT GLOBAL DEFAULT 7 th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_eqTypeName2_closure │ │ │ │ │ 11: 00000167 0 OBJECT GLOBAL DEFAULT 3 th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_eqTypeName3_bytes │ │ │ │ │ 12: 00000000 0 NOTYPE GLOBAL DEFAULT UND templatezmhaskell_LanguageziHaskellziTHziSyntax_TcClsName_closure │ │ │ │ │ 13: 000000a8 0 OBJECT GLOBAL DEFAULT 7 th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_eqTypeName6_closure │ │ │ │ │ 14: 00000138 270 FUNC GLOBAL DEFAULT 1 th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_starKindName_info │ │ │ │ ├── readelf --wide --relocs {} │ │ │ │ │ @@ -1,27 +1,27 @@ │ │ │ │ │ │ │ │ │ │ Relocation section '.rel.text' at offset 0x17f0 contains 32 entries: │ │ │ │ │ Offset Info Type Sym. Value Symbol's Name │ │ │ │ │ 00000000 00000302 R_386_PC32 00000000 .data │ │ │ │ │ -00000004 00000402 R_386_PC32 0000017c i2CK_str │ │ │ │ │ -00000008 00000502 R_386_PC32 00000181 i2CL_str │ │ │ │ │ +00000004 00000402 R_386_PC32 0000017c i2zP_str │ │ │ │ │ +00000008 00000502 R_386_PC32 00000181 i2zR_str │ │ │ │ │ 00000018 00002401 R_386_32 00000000 era │ │ │ │ │ 00000021 00002401 R_386_32 00000000 era │ │ │ │ │ 00000061 00002b02 R_386_PC32 00000000 newCAF │ │ │ │ │ 00000073 00001c01 R_386_32 00000000 stg_bh_upd_frame_info │ │ │ │ │ 00000093 00002d01 R_386_32 00000000 th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_eqTypeName_HPC_cc │ │ │ │ │ 0000009d 00002502 R_386_PC32 00000000 pushCostCentre │ │ │ │ │ 000000d7 00002201 R_386_32 00000000 templatezmhaskell_LanguageziHaskellziTHziSyntax_Name_con_info │ │ │ │ │ 000000e5 00002401 R_386_32 00000000 era │ │ │ │ │ 000000ee 00002901 R_386_32 00000000 user_era │ │ │ │ │ 000000f8 00000d01 R_386_32 000000a8 th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_eqTypeName6_closure │ │ │ │ │ 000000fe 00001701 R_386_32 000000fc th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_eqTypeName1_closure │ │ │ │ │ 00000124 00000302 R_386_PC32 00000000 .data │ │ │ │ │ -00000128 00000602 R_386_PC32 000001e7 i2Fi_str │ │ │ │ │ -0000012c 00000702 R_386_PC32 000001ec i2Fj_str │ │ │ │ │ +00000128 00000602 R_386_PC32 000001e7 i2Dh_str │ │ │ │ │ +0000012c 00000702 R_386_PC32 000001ec i2Di_str │ │ │ │ │ 0000013c 00002401 R_386_32 00000000 era │ │ │ │ │ 00000145 00002401 R_386_32 00000000 era │ │ │ │ │ 00000185 00002b02 R_386_PC32 00000000 newCAF │ │ │ │ │ 00000197 00001c01 R_386_32 00000000 stg_bh_upd_frame_info │ │ │ │ │ 000001b7 00002701 R_386_32 00000024 th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_starKindName_HPC_cc │ │ │ │ │ 000001c1 00002502 R_386_PC32 00000000 pushCostCentre │ │ │ │ │ 000001fb 00002201 R_386_32 00000000 templatezmhaskell_LanguageziHaskellziTHziSyntax_Name_con_info │ │ │ │ ├── strings --all --bytes=8 {} │ │ │ │ │ @@ -8,19 +8,19 @@ │ │ │ │ │ │ │ │ │ │ Language.Haskell.TH.Datatype.Internal │ │ │ │ │ th-abstraction-0.7.1.0-FOyjnvI4FVs4dXYudq8s1m │ │ │ │ │ GHC.Prim │ │ │ │ │ GHC.Types │ │ │ │ │ ghc-prim │ │ │ │ │ │ │ │ │ │ - │ │ │ │ │ -i2CK_str │ │ │ │ │ -i2CL_str │ │ │ │ │ -i2Fi_str │ │ │ │ │ -i2Fj_str │ │ │ │ │ + │ │ │ │ │ +i2zP_str │ │ │ │ │ +i2zR_str │ │ │ │ │ +i2Dh_str │ │ │ │ │ +i2Di_str │ │ │ │ │ th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_starKindName4_closure │ │ │ │ │ th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_init__prof_init │ │ │ │ │ th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_eqTypeName2_closure │ │ │ │ │ th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_eqTypeName3_bytes │ │ │ │ │ templatezmhaskell_LanguageziHaskellziTHziSyntax_TcClsName_closure │ │ │ │ │ th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_eqTypeName6_closure │ │ │ │ │ thzmabstractionzm0zi7zi1zi0zmFOyjnvI4FVs4dXYudq8s1m_LanguageziHaskellziTHziDatatypeziInternal_starKindName_info │ │ │ │ ├── objdump --line-numbers --disassemble --demangle --reloc --no-show-raw-insn --section=.text {} │ │ │ │ │ @@ -4,18 +4,18 @@ │ │ │ │ │ Disassembly of section .text: │ │ │ │ │ │ │ │ │ │ 00000000 : │ │ │ │ │ add $0x1,%al │ │ │ │ │ R_386_PC32 .data │ │ │ │ │ add %al,(%eax) │ │ │ │ │ lock (bad) │ │ │ │ │ - R_386_PC32 i2CK_str │ │ │ │ │ + R_386_PC32 i2zP_str │ │ │ │ │ (bad) │ │ │ │ │ push %esp │ │ │ │ │ - R_386_PC32 i2CL_str │ │ │ │ │ + R_386_PC32 i2zR_str │ │ │ │ │ (bad) │ │ │ │ │ (bad) │ │ │ │ │ incl (%eax) │ │ │ │ │ add %al,(%eax) │ │ │ │ │ .byte 0 │ │ │ │ │ .byte 0x15 │ │ │ │ │ add %al,(%ecx) │ │ │ │ │ @@ -103,18 +103,18 @@ │ │ │ │ │ mov %eax,%esi │ │ │ │ │ jmp *-0x8(%ebx) │ │ │ │ │ xchg %ax,%ax │ │ │ │ │ mov %al,(%ecx) │ │ │ │ │ R_386_PC32 .data │ │ │ │ │ add %al,(%eax) │ │ │ │ │ lock (bad) │ │ │ │ │ - R_386_PC32 i2Fi_str │ │ │ │ │ + R_386_PC32 i2Dh_str │ │ │ │ │ (bad) │ │ │ │ │ push %esp │ │ │ │ │ - R_386_PC32 i2Fj_str │ │ │ │ │ + R_386_PC32 i2Di_str │ │ │ │ │ (bad) │ │ │ │ │ (bad) │ │ │ │ │ incl (%eax) │ │ │ │ │ add %al,(%eax) │ │ │ │ │ .byte 0 │ │ │ │ │ .byte 0x15 │ │ │ │ │ add %al,(%ecx) │ │ │ │ ├── readelf --wide --decompress --string-dump=.rodata.str {} │ │ │ │ │ @@ -15,9 +15,9 @@ │ │ │ │ │ [ 165] * │ │ │ │ │ [ 167] GHC.Types │ │ │ │ │ [ 171] ghc-prim │ │ │ │ │ [ 17a] ~ │ │ │ │ │ [ 17c] Name │ │ │ │ │ [ 181] │ │ │ │ │ [ 1e7] Name │ │ │ │ │ - [ 1ec] │ │ │ │ │ + [ 1ec] │ │ │ │ ├── readelf --wide --decompress --hex-dump=.strtab {} │ │ │ │ │ @@ -1,11 +1,11 @@ │ │ │ │ │ │ │ │ │ │ Hex dump of section '.strtab': │ │ │ │ │ - 0x00000000 00693243 4b5f7374 72006932 434c5f73 .i2CK_str.i2CL_s │ │ │ │ │ - 0x00000010 74720069 3246695f 73747200 6932466a tr.i2Fi_str.i2Fj │ │ │ │ │ + 0x00000000 0069327a 505f7374 72006932 7a525f73 .i2zP_str.i2zR_s │ │ │ │ │ + 0x00000010 74720069 3244685f 73747200 69324469 tr.i2Dh_str.i2Di │ │ │ │ │ 0x00000020 5f737472 0074687a 6d616273 74726163 _str.thzmabstrac │ │ │ │ │ 0x00000030 74696f6e 7a6d307a 69377a69 317a6930 tionzm0zi7zi1zi0 │ │ │ │ │ 0x00000040 7a6d464f 796a6e76 49344656 73346458 zmFOyjnvI4FVs4dX │ │ │ │ │ 0x00000050 59756471 3873316d 5f4c616e 67756167 Yudq8s1m_Languag │ │ │ │ │ 0x00000060 657a6948 61736b65 6c6c7a69 54487a69 eziHaskellziTHzi │ │ │ │ │ 0x00000070 44617461 74797065 7a69496e 7465726e DatatypeziIntern │ │ │ │ │ 0x00000080 616c5f73 7461724b 696e644e 616d6534 al_starKindName4